On Tue, Jul 09, 2019 at 12:20:50AM +0200, Lorenzo Puliti wrote: > Dear runit and openssh maintainers, > > when rebooting a QEMU image (debian Sid, from autopkgtest) with runit-init, > if ssh server > is installed and enabled, the system hangs at boot because the ssh server is > stuck and unresponsive > (see bug 930758 message 50). > Also, I suspect that the same problem can happen with Virtualbox (see 838480 > message 49). > I'm not sure if this is a bug with runit or openssh-server and it's not easy > for me to > understand what triggers this bug; for example in my system i have ssh server > and runit as init and all is working as expected..
Is this just another instance of problems with your virtual machine not having enough entropy (#912616 etc.)? You might well not see the same thing on bare metal due to a hardware RNG. -- Colin Watson [cjwat...@debian.org]
